William Koch advisor helps stop wine fraud
Bordeaux Winebank has hired Michael Egan to head up its authentication service for collectors who want their wine purchases authenticated. Egan already advises billionaire collector William Koch as an independent consultant and spent 24 years at Sotheby's.
The negociant purchases its own stock directly from chateaux but will offer an advisory service to collectors who seek both pre- and post-purchase authentication of stock they buy through other sources. Egan says the main source for counterfeiting wine is old paper stock and printing equipment used to recreate fake – but convincing – labels.
